When Zach Braff walked out onto the stage at the Greek Theatre to introduce Colin Hay at the Garden State 20th Anniversary Concert in Los Angeles, the actor-director donned a matching shirt to the wallpaper behind him — just like his character Andrew Largeman in his 2004 indie flick.

But that wasn’t the only notable apparel the star wore to celebrate the film’s Grammy-winning soundtrack. Before the night ended, Braff sported a special piece of merch for the finale performance from Los Angeles-based apparel label Aviator Nation’s exclusive Garden State 20th Anniversary collection: a graphic sweater featuring an illustration of the motorcycle that Braff’s character rides with Natalie Portman’s character, Sam, in the movie.

If you didn’t make it to the Greek Theatre to attend the 20th Anniversary tribute show in March, the good news is that Garden State fans can still snag exclusive merchandise that was on sale at the venue online (while it lasts).

Now available ahead of the concert’s Veeps stream, the Aviator Nation x Garden State collection features everything from colorful graphic sweatshirts to Garden State-themed T-shirts. The apparel includes the iconic graffiti flower logo from the soundtrack and film on the front, and a lineup from the Garden State Greek Theatre concert on the back displaying The Shins, Iron & Wine, Frou Frou, Colin Hay, and more from the night’s bill.

Proceeds from ticket and merch sales from the one-night-only concert went directly to The Midnight Mission, the Los Angeles-based homeless shelter and services nonprofit organization.

Fans can relive the Garden State 20th Anniversary Concert when it hits streaming service Veeps on April 6.
